Using CLUSTER, we investigate different types of electromagnetic fluctuations detected in the plasmasheet in frequency domain ranging from a few millihertz to a few hertz. We compare these observations with results of a theoretical investigation of the electromagnetic propagation in a model current sheet. We show that some of the fluctuations can be interpreted as convected quasi-static 3D deformations of the plasmasheet. We also investigate the possible role of the observed fluctuations in ion heating (oxygen) and their relationship with fast ion flows. One of our goal is to analyse the role of the resonance absorption mechanism in the energization of the plasmasheet.
